Aplington-Parkersburg outlines roofing, track, lighting and flooring projects
Summary
Superintendent Mr. Flessner said bonding funds have arrived and the district will begin roof work at the Aplington building, resurface the high-school track late summer into fall, continue lighting upgrades, and replace some high-school flooring that is 15+ years old.

Mr. Flessner said the district has received bonding funds and staff are continuing facility planning. He said the district will "start really some things with the the roof in Aplington" and that meetings are scheduled this week to get the roof work on a calendar.
He also said the high-school track "will be getting resurfaced" with work expected late summer into fall because of scheduling constraints. Earlier upgrades to lighting in common spaces were highlighted: the library and cafeteria had lighting improvements and the auxiliary gym was updated with new LED lighting.
On flooring, Mr. Flessner noted some high-school floors will be replaced; though some community members may see them as relatively new, the facilities are over 15 years old and "it's time to start doing some refreshes." He did not provide specific project budgets or exact start dates beyond seasonality.
